Ի՞նչ է HttpWebResponse-ը:
Ի՞նչ է HttpWebResponse-ը:

Video: Ի՞նչ է HttpWebResponse-ը:

Video: Ի՞նչ է HttpWebResponse-ը:
Video: Python Django վեբ ծրագրավորում սկսնակների համար։ Սովորում ենք վեբ ծրագրավորում պիթոնով [2020 Django] 2024, Մայիս
Anonim

Այս դասը պարունակում է աջակցություն WebResponse դասի հատկությունների և մեթոդների HTTP-ին հատուկ օգտագործման համար: Այն HttpWebResponse դասը օգտագործվում է HTTP առանձին հաճախորդի հավելվածներ ստեղծելու համար, որոնք ուղարկում են HTTP հարցումներ և ստանում HTTP պատասխաններ: Փակեք պատասխանը փակելու և կապը նորից օգտագործելու համար փակելու եղանակը:

Համապատասխանաբար, ի՞նչ է WebRequest-ը:

WebRequest վերացական դաս է, որը մոդելավորում է ինտերնետից տվյալների մուտք գործելու համար օգտագործվող գործարքների հարցման կողմը: Դասեր, որոնք բխում են WebRequest պահանջվում է վերացնել հետևյալ անդամներին WebRequest դասը պրոտոկոլային հատուկ ձևով. System. Ցանց.

Ավելին, ինչ է WebClient C#-ը: Այն WebClient class-ը տրամադրում է URI-ի կողմից հայտնաբերված ցանկացած տեղական, ներցանցային կամ ինտերնետային ռեսուրսից տվյալներ ուղարկելու կամ ստանալու ընդհանուր մեթոդներ: Այն WebClient դասը օգտագործում է WebRequest դասը՝ ռեսուրսներին հասանելիություն ապահովելու համար: Առբերում է հոսք, որն օգտագործվում է տվյալ ռեսուրսին ուղարկելու համար:

Նմանապես, դուք կարող եք հարցնել, թե ինչ է WebRequest C#-ը:

Այն WebRequest վերացական բազային դաս է։ Այսպիսով, դուք իրականում այն ուղղակիորեն չեք օգտագործում: Դուք օգտագործում եք այն ստացված դասերի միջոցով. HttpWebRequest և FileWebRequest: Դուք օգտագործում եք Create մեթոդը WebRequest օրինակ ստեղծելու համար WebRequest . GetResponseStream-ը վերադարձնում է տվյալների հոսքը:

Ի՞նչ է System Net WebException-ը:

Այն WebException դասը նետվում է WebRequest-ից և WebResponse-ից առաջացած դասերի կողմից, որոնք ներդնում են խցանվող արձանագրություններ ինտերնետ մուտք գործելու համար: Երբ WebException նետվում է WebRequest դասի հետնորդի կողմից, Response հատկությունը տրամադրում է հավելվածի ինտերնետային պատասխանը: